Venezuela's reconstruction process requires a return to decentralization. Decentralization is a necessary step to improve citizens' lives and reveal the potential of regions.
Venezuela's future will be shaped by the autonomy of regions and the fair distribution of resources. Decentralization is not only the transfer of administrative powers but also a process that reveals the potential of regions.
Venezuela's different regions have great potential in tourism, agriculture, energy, and other sectors. However, for this potential to be revealed, decentralization and regional autonomy are necessary steps.
